The best bit? This cocktail practically makes itself in the blender.

Just throw everything in, then pour into a pan and put in the freezer for at least two hours to slush up. And voila; (frozen) cocktail time!

Ingredients
    • 750ml bottle Red Moscato
    • 1 cup raspberries
    • 1 cup strawberries
    • 1 cup blueberries
    • 1/4 cup Cointreau or Triple Sec
    • 1/4 cup Chambord or Blackberry Brandy
    • 1/4 cup fresh squeezed orange juice
    • 2 tablespoons simple syrup

Instructions

Add all ingredients to a blender and pulse until blended. Pour the sangria into a 9×13-inch pan and place in the freezer for two hours.

Break up semi-frozen drink into a slushie and serve with a wide straw.
